What Is Advanced JavaScript?

Advanced JavaScript means learning JavaScript beyond basic syntax. It helps you understand how JavaScript actually behaves inside browsers and applications.

Basic JavaScript teaches variables, loops, arrays, functions, and conditions. Advanced JavaScript teaches how real applications work when users click buttons, submit forms, fetch data, filter records, manage errors, update screens, and interact with backend APIs.

Important Advanced JavaScript concepts include:
Closures
Scope and lexical environment
Hoisting
Event loop
Callbacks
Promises
Async and await
Higher-order functions
Array methods
Destructuring
Spread and rest operators
Modules
DOM events
Error handling
API calls
Debouncing and throttling
Memory management basics
Object-oriented JavaScript
Functional programming concepts
JavaScript design patterns
Browser storage
Performance optimization

These concepts are directly connected to React JS. React components, hooks, state updates, props, effects, API integration, form handling, and performance tuning all depend on JavaScript fundamentals.

If JavaScript is weak, React feels confusing. If JavaScript is strong, React becomes easier and more logical.

JavaScript continues to dominate because it runs in the browser. Every modern web application needs frontend interactivity. Whether the application is built for banking, ecommerce, education, healthcare, logistics, HR, travel, or analytics, users expect smooth and fast digital experiences.

React JS became popular because it helps developers build reusable UI components. But React depends heavily on JavaScript. Hooks use closures. State updates depend on async behavior. API handling uses promises. Component rendering depends on data flow. Improving application performance involves gaining knowledge of concepts such as references, callback functions, memoization techniques, and component re-render behavior.

Salary Trend: What React JS Developers Can Earn in India

React JS developer salaries in India vary based on city, company type, projects, communication, problem-solving ability, and interview performance. Freshers may start with entry-level packages, while skilled developers with strong JavaScript and React experience can move into higher salary brackets.

A practical salary roadmap may look like this:
Entry-Level React JS Developer: ₹3 LPA to ₹5.5 LPA
Junior Frontend Developer: ₹4 LPA to ₹7 LPA
React JS Developer with Projects: ₹5 LPA to ₹9 LPA
Full Stack Developer with React: ₹6 LPA to ₹12 LPA
Senior React Developer: ₹10 LPA to ₹18 LPA or higher
Lead Frontend Developer: ₹18 LPA to ₹25 LPA or higher, depending on company and experience

These are not fixed promises. They are market-based possibilities. The real salary depends on your skill depth, project quality, confidence, location, and interview performance.

Hyderabad, Bengaluru, Pune, Chennai, Delhi NCR, Mumbai, and remote-first companies continue to offer opportunities for frontend and full stack developers. Tier-2 city learners also have better access now because many companies accept remote portfolios, online interviews, and project-based screening.

Advanced JavaScript Concepts That Improve React JS Job Readiness

1. Closures

Closures help you understand how functions remember values. React hooks and event handlers often depend on closure behavior. If you understand closures, you can better understand state, callbacks, and delayed execution.

2. Event Loop

The event loop explains how JavaScript handles asynchronous tasks. React applications often include API calls, timers, user actions, and UI updates. Without event loop clarity, async behavior feels confusing.

3. Promises and Async Await

Modern web applications depend on backend data. React developers must fetch data, handle loading states, catch errors, and update UI smoothly. Promises and async await are essential for this.

4. Higher-Order Functions

Map, filter, reduce, and custom higher-order functions are used heavily in React. Lists, filters, search results, dashboards, and dynamic UI rendering depend on them.

5. Destructuring and Spread Operators

React code uses destructuring and spread operators everywhere. Props, state updates, object copying, and clean component structure become easier with these concepts.

6. Modules

React applications are built with components and files. JavaScript modules help developers organize code cleanly and work professionally.

7. Error Handling

Companies do not want applications that break silently. A good developer knows how to handle failed API calls, invalid input, and unexpected user actions.

8. Debouncing and Throttling

Search boxes, scroll events, resize events, and live filters can become slow if not handled properly. Debouncing and throttling help improve performance.

9. Browser Storage

Many applications use local storage, session storage, or tokens. React developers should understand how browser storage works and where it should be used carefully.

10. Performance Optimization

Recruiters like candidates who understand user experience. Fast loading, fewer unnecessary renders, clean state management, and optimized components show maturity.

Career Roadmap: From Beginner to Job-Ready React JS Developer

Stage 1: JavaScript Foundation

Start with variables, functions, arrays, objects, loops, conditions, DOM basics, and events. This stage gives you basic confidence.

Stage 2: Advanced JavaScript

Learn closures, promises, async await, event loop, modules, error handling, APIs, array methods, object methods, and performance basics.

Stage 3: React JS Fundamentals

Learn components, JSX, props, state, event handling, conditional rendering, lists, forms, and basic routing.

Stage 4: React JS Advanced Concepts

Learn hooks, context API, custom hooks, API integration, state management, performance optimization, protected routes, and reusable components.

Stage 5: Projects and Deployment

Build real-world projects. Deploy them. Add them to your resume and portfolio. Practice explaining each feature.

Stage 6: AI-Powered Web Development

Learn how to use AI tools for productivity, code review, debugging, UI planning, and building AI-integrated frontend features.

Stage 7: Interview Preparation

Practice JavaScript questions, React JS questions, project explanation, resume discussion, and scenario-based problem solving.

How to Build a Resume That Gets Shortlisted

A strong React JS resume should be clear, honest, and project-focused.

Mention your skills in a structured way. Add JavaScript, Advanced JavaScript, React JS, HTML, CSS, API integration, Git, deployment, and relevant tools.

Add project names with short explanations. Do not write generic lines like “worked on frontend.” Instead, explain what you built.

For example, write that you built a student dashboard with login flow, course progress, API-based data display, and reusable React components.

Add live project links if available. Add GitHub links if your code is clean. Mention your role clearly.

Avoid fake experience. Avoid adding tools you cannot explain. Avoid too many buzzwords. Recruiters prefer honest resumes with practical clarity.
